I’ve written a few times about some of the advantages shopping in-world can have, quite aside from the benefits of easy browsing, sharing time with friends, etc., simply because many content creators with land of their own put as much care and effort into providing a place people will want to visit as much for itself as for the shopping experience.
Tab Tatham is one such creator. Her region, called simply Junk, the name of her store, is wonderfully atmospheric in design and execution. So much so that not only does it provide an eye-catching place to visit as well as to spend time shopping, for me it is also mindful of another region design I always enjoyed and admired: Jordan Giant’s The Colder Water, which makes it doubly attractive.
